干旱胁迫下烤烟养分含量与干物质积累关系的研究

摘    要:采用盆栽试验研究了干旱胁迫下烤烟(Nicotiana tabacum L.)体内养分含量与干物质积累的关系.结果表明,干旱使烤烟干物质的积累量显著降低,干物质在根和茎中的分配增加,在叶中的分配减少;烟株体内N素含量升高,P、K、Ca、Mg、Fe、Mn含量下降.干旱胁迫下烤烟干物质积累与烟株养分含量密切相关.伸根期干旱,干物质积累量与烟株N、P、K含量呈显著正相关;旺长期干旱与N、P、K、Mg、Mn、Zn、B含量呈显著正相关;成熟期干旱与N、P、K、Mg、Mn含量呈显著正相关.而且烟株体内N素含量对烤烟干物质积累的影响最大,其次是P和K,其它养分的影响较小.

Study on the relationship between nutrients concentration and dry matter accumulation of flue-cured tobacco under drought stress

Abstract:The relationship between nutrients concentration and dry matter accumulation of flue-cured tobacco (Nicotiana tabacum L. ) under drought stress was studied by pot experiments. Results showed that the accumulation of dry matter in the plant decreased obviously, and their distribution ratio in root and stalk was higher than that in leaves under drought stress. It was also found that the concentration of N in tobacco plant increased and the content of P, K, Ca, Mg, Fe and Mn decreased significantly. There was close relationship between dry matter accumulation and nutrients content in plant under drought stress. The concentration of N, P and K in plant was positively correlated with dry matter accumulation of the plant when drought occurred at root spreading stage. Positive relationship was found between dry matter accumulation and the content of N,P, K, Mg, Mn, Zn and B in plant under drought stress at vigorous growing stage. Dry matter accumulation was also positively related to N,P,K,Mg and Mn content in plant at maturing stage. Under drought stress, the effect of N content in tobacco plant on dry matter accumulation was most significant, follwed by the content of P and K. The content of other nutrients was not found significantly affect dry matter accumulation.
